AbbVie Inc. is a pharmaceutical company with significant exposure to immunology through Humira, Skyrizi, and Rinvoq, and to oncology through Imbruvica and Venclexta. The company was spun off from Abbott in early 2013. Its 2020 acquisition of Allergan expanded its portfolio with additional products in aesthetics, including Botox. In 2024, AbbVie further strengthened its business through the acquisitions of Cerevel in neuroscience and ImmunoGen in oncology.

Eli Lilly & Co. is a pharmaceutical company focused on neuroscience, cardiometabolic disease, oncology, and immunology. Its leading products include Verzenio and Jaypirca in cancer treatment; Mounjaro, Zepbound, Foundayo, Jardiance, Trulicity, Humalog, and Humulin in cardiometabolic care; and Taltz and Olumiant in immunology.
